What Payment Options are Available on Steam?
Steam offers a variety of payment options to cater to users from different regions and countries. The most accepted payment options on Steam are:
- Bank Transfer: Steam allows users to pay using their bank account, which is a secure and convenient option.
- Credit Card: Steam accepts major credit cards such as Visa, Mastercard, and American Express.
- PayPal: Steam users can pay using their PayPal account, which is a popular e-wallet service.
- Steam Wallet: Steam offers a digital wallet called Steam Wallet, which allows users to add funds and use them to purchase games and in-game items.

How to Make a Payment on Steam
Making a payment on Steam is a straightforward process. Here are the steps:
- Log in to Your Steam Account: Log in to your Steam account using your username and password.
- Select the Game or In-Game Item: Choose the game or in-game item you want to purchase.
- Add to Cart: Click the "Add to Cart" button to add the item to your cart.
- View Cart: Click the "View Cart" button to view your cart and confirm the items you want to purchase.
- Proceed to Checkout: Click the "Proceed to Checkout" button to proceed to the payment page.
- Select Payment Method: Choose your preferred payment method from the options available.
- Enter Payment Details: Enter your payment details, such as your credit card number, expiration date, and security code.
- Confirm Payment: Review your payment details and confirm the payment.
